RRM Foundations Position Description

 

Visitors Center Manager

Department:  Visitor Services

Status:  Exempt

Supervisor: Director of Visitor Services, Special Activities and
Security

Effective Date: 02/01/08

 

Principal Function

 

Manage the Visitors Center within the guidelines established by the
Director of Visitor Services. Responsible for day-to-day operations of
the Visitors Center Gift Shop, Gallery, Theater and Medill Room.  

 

Responsibilities

 

1.     Manage the operation of the Visitors Center Gift Shop

2.     Assist in the hiring of staff needed to effectively manage the
Visitors Center Gift Shop

3.     Train Gift Shop and Custodial staff

4.     Schedule the Visitors Center staff in an efficient manner 

5.     Maintain proper cash controls in the Gift Shop 

7.         Order merchandise and maintain proper inventory for the Gift
Shop in conjunction with established budgetary guidelines

8.     Conduct monthly inventories of the Gift Shop

9.     Actively seek revenue producing opportunities by scheduling and
overseeing group functions associated with the Visitors Center Medill
Room and Gallery

10.   Manage the Cantigny Birthday Party Program

11.   Assure the Visitors Center is maintained in a clean and orderly
manner

12.   Assure that correct and timely information is disseminated to
Cantigny's visitors

13.   Recruit, train and schedule Visitors Center Volunteers to perform
kiosk duties

14.   Participate in an on-going professional development program with
the guidance of supervisor

15.   Perform other duties as assigned

 

 

Requirements

 

1.     Bachelors degree in related field

2.     Supervisory experience

3.     Gift Shop Management experience

4.    Must be self-directed, creative, energetic, flexible, and
organized with excellent                      communication skills.

5.     Able to work weekends, evenings and select holidays

6.     Valid Illinois driver's license 

7.         Must become trained in First Aid, C.P.R. and Automated
External Defibrillator.  Must maintain           valid certification
